How much do controller real estate j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average yearly pay for controller real estate in California is $117,932.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$95,700.00 and $136,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a controller real estate?

A Controller in Real Estate is responsible for overseeing the financial activities of a real estate company, including budgeting, financial reporting, cash flow management, and compliance with accounting regulations. They ensure accurate financial records, analyze investment performance, and assist with strategic planning. This role requires strong accounting expertise, knowledge of real estate financial principles, and experience with industry-specific regulations.

What financial responsibilities and reporting tasks does a controller real estate typically handle?

A Controller Real Estate is generally responsible for overseeing all financial operations related to property portfolios, including managing budgets, preparing monthly and annual financial statements, and ensuring compliance with industry regulations. You will monitor cash flow, analyze variances, oversee accounts payable and receivable, and collaborate closely with property management and leasing teams. Additionally, controllers often lead audit preparations, implement internal controls, and contribute strategic insights to support property acquisitions or dispositions. This diverse set of responsibilities keeps the role dynamic and central to an organization's financial integrity and growth. The Real Estate Controller will be responsible for managing the accounting department, overseeing daily accounting operations, directing the financial planning, and accounting practices for residential lots and commercial property in multiple projects located in California and Hawaii. This position has three direct reports including a Senior Accountant, Senior Staff Accountant, and a Project Accountant/Contract Administrator and reports to the Vice President of Finance and Accounting.
Responsibilities:
  • Oversee the full cycle of accounting operations, including month-end close, preparation of financial statements, accounts payable/receivable, job costing, cash management, and internal control processes for over twenty legal entities.
  • Lead and manage the annual year end close process ensuring timely and accurate filing of tax returns. โ€ข Build and mentor a high-performing accounting team, providing leadership to both direct and indirect reports across all core accounting functions.
  • Develop, implement, and continuously improve accounting policies, procedures, internal controls, and financial reporting.
  • Supports implementation, development, and maintenance of a comprehensive job cost system.
  • Manage processes for financial forecasting, budgets and consolidation and reporting to the Company. Provides leadership in the development for the continuous evaluation of short and long-term strategic financial objectives.
  • Establish and maintain lines of communication with the investor community. Serve as the finance leader demonstrating a relentless focus on driving enhanced business results.
  • Ensure monthly analysis of Pro Forma results to track project results and make recommendations as needed to ensure projects meet expectations.
  • Develop the long-range plan in partnership with the senior leadership of Real Estate helping to establish long-term goals for the business and to identify and quantify the initiatives to achieve them.
  • Responsible for packaging applications to appropriate stakeholders for all equity and debt project transactions.
  • Support facilitation of all insurance and bonding needs.
  • Coordinate monthly financial review per project with development team.

Qualifications:
  • Undergraduate degree in finance, economics, or real estate. Master's Degree, CPA or CFA preferred
  • Five to ten years of experience in analysis of residential/commercial real estate markets
  • Prior experience in working in a multiple entity environment, accounting for equity investments and intercompany accounting preferred.
  • Five to ten years of industry experience in residential and commercial development from acquisition to entitlements to build out.
  • Strong understanding in project-based accounting for real estate land development and vertical development projects. Prior homebuilding experience preferred.
  • Demonstrated ability to identify key real estate market drivers, assess their impact on a given real estate market, and communicate related analysis and conclusions.
  • Demonstrated strong analytical and decision-making skills.
  • Strong written and oral communication skills.
